GMCH Chandigarh Recruitment 2026 – Walk in for 64 Senior Residents, CMO and More Posts

Government Medical College & Hospital (GMCH), Chandigarh has invited applications from Indian Nationals for filling 64 tenure posts of Senior Residents, Casualty Medical Officers (CMO) in General Medicine and General Surgery, Resident Anaesthetist, and Resident Pathologist. Selection will be through a walk-in interview scheduled on 20 July 2026 (Monday). These are tenure posts, and appointments will be made for a period of 44 days. The notice is issued by the Establishment Branch-II, GMCH, Chandigarh, dated 15 July 2026.

GMCH Eligibility Criteria

Nationality

Only Indian Nationals are allowed to apply. Candidates of foreign nationality are not eligible for these posts.

Educational Qualification

For all four post categories - Senior Resident, CMO (General Medicine & General Surgery), Resident Anaesthetist, and Resident Pathologist - the essential qualification is:

  • A Postgraduate Medical Degree, i.e., M.D./M.S./DNB/M.Ch./D.M. or equivalent in the concerned specialty, as per the Central Residency Scheme
  • The degree must be recognized by the Medical Council of India (MCI) and the candidate registered with either the Medical Council of India or a State Medical Council
  • Candidates who have already completed a three-year tenure of Senior Residency are not eligible for the post of Senior Resident

GMCH Age Limit

Upper age limit as on 1 July 2026: 45 years, applicable for Senior Residents, CMO (General Medicine & General Surgery), Resident Anaesthetist, and Resident Pathologist.

Age Relaxation

Category Relaxation
Widows, deserted women, and women judicially separated from their husbands (not remarried) 10 years

GMCH Pay Scale

Senior Residents, CMO (General Medicine & General Surgery), Resident Anaesthetist, and Resident Pathologist holding a PG degree will be paid in the pay scale of ₹67,700/- (minimum pay, 1st Cell of Level-11, as per Schedule Part A of the Pay Matrix), plus Non-Practising Allowance (NPA) at 20%, as per the Central Government Services (Revised Pay) Rules, 2016.

GMCH Application Fee

  • Non-refundable fee of ₹500/-, deposited on the spot at GMCH
  • Applicants applying for multiple posts/departments need to deposit this fee only once
  • The application fee, once deposited, will not be refunded under any circumstances

GMCH Selection Process

Selection is through walk-in interview only. There is no mention of a written examination in this notice.

  • Candidates selected through this walk-in interview must apply afresh when a regular advertisement for these posts is released
  • Persons who previously worked at this institute and whose services were terminated on account of misconduct or otherwise are not eligible to apply

Tenure of the Posts

  • The posts are tenure posts; appointments will be made for a period of 44 days
  • If work and conduct are not found satisfactory at any stage, services may be terminated without assigning any reason
  • If Senior Residency is done at any Central Institution/Hospital under the Central Residency Scheme, that period is counted toward the maximum tenure of three years (including previous experience); the maximum period of Senior Residency cannot exceed three years

Required Documents

  • Application form in the prescribed format, duly filled
  • Self-attested copies of educational qualifications and experience certificates
  • Date of birth certificate
  • Registration certificate with MCI/State Medical Council
  • Internship completion certificate
  • Mark sheets of MBBS 1st Prof, 2nd Prof, and Final Prof-Part I & II
  • No Objection Certificate (NOC) from the present employer, for candidates already in Government service (see Important Instructions)
  • Recent passport-size photograph
  • Photocopies of relevant certificates/testimonials, plus original certificates/testimonials for verification on the day

How to Apply for GMCH Walk-in Interview 2026

  1. Download the prescribed application form from the official website of GMCH
  2. Fill the form completely in the prescribed format
  3. Attach self-attested copies of all required certificates, mark sheets, registration proof, NOC (if applicable), and a recent passport-size photograph
  4. Report to the Establishment Branch-II, Block-D, GMCH-32, Chandigarh, on 20 July 2026, between 9:00 A.M. and 11:00 A.M.
  5. Submit the filled application form along with the non-refundable application fee of ₹500/- and photocopies of testimonials, before 11:00 A.M.
  6. Carry original certificates/testimonials for verification
  7. Appear for the walk-in interview at 2:00 P.M. the same day, in Room No. 210, Level-2, Block-D, GMCH, Chandigarh

Important Instructions

  • The number of vacancies may increase or decrease
  • Candidates already working in Government service must route their applications through proper channel and attach an NOC, or a letter requesting issuance of an NOC, from their present employer - applications without this will not be entertained under any circumstances. Selected candidates must submit their NOC within 3 days of the interview date
  • Applications must be in the prescribed format along with all specified self-attested documents; otherwise the candidature will be rejected
  • Incomplete applications, or those received without the required certificate copies, will be rejected
  • Applications submitted in any other format will be rejected
  • No TA/DA will be paid for the walk-in interview
  • The Director Principal, GMCH, Chandigarh, reserves the right to amend, cancel, or change this advertisement, in whole or in part, without assigning any reason or giving notice
